What is Solution Annealing? kindly explain its process in
brief.
Answer Posted / tarun
Solution annealing is a process performed on steels. In our
case, these are primarily the 300 series stainless. The
process consists of heating the material up to a temperature
above 1950°F and holding it long enough for the carbon to go
into solution. After this, the material is quickly cooled to
prevent the carbon from coming out of solution. Solutio-
annealed material is in its most corrosion-resistant and
ductile (farmable) condition.
